Suitable for commercial and industrial settings such as offices, retail units, hospitality & leisure premises, school, nurseries, and doctors surgeries, these doors are also ideal for residential use for internal linking garages.

Our steel fire rated doors offer increased fire protection. They have been tested to FD120 standards which means they are suitable for applications requiring 30 minutes (FD30), 60 minutes (FD60) or 2 hours (FD120) of fire rating.

Fire doors help by helping to slow the spread of fire, and are a legal requirement for commercial properties.

How do I choose the hinge side and opening? (Handing)

Hinge side and opening is determined viewed from outside.
Example 1: LH hinge open out: hinges are on the LH side, handle is on the right and you pull the door towards you.
Example 2: RH hinge open in: hinges are on the RH side, handle is on the left and you push the door away from you.

What are the door sizes? What is the clear opening?

The sizes listed are external frame sizes.
We offer side panels and over panels if you need to add to the width or height of the door. We also offer a cut down service to reduce the height of the door.
To calculate the clear opening (when the door is open), subtract 110mm from the width dimension. E.G. 895mm-110mm=760mm clear opening

What is Security Trim?

The security trim kit fits around the perimeter of the door frame. It works very much like architrave.
It hides un-level or large gaps, hides the position of fixings eliminating the risk of tampering from intruders and crucially protects the fixings from attack.
For residential applications, you may choose to use pvc trim or alternative architrave to finish the installation.
